The Crucible Acts 1 and 2 Questions and Answers 100% Pass Why has Reverend Parris sent for a doctor as the play begins? ✔✔Because his daughter (Betty) is sick What advice does the doctor send ... back? ✔✔To look for the "un-natural reason" of Betty's sickness What does Parris question his niece Abigail about? ✔✔He questions if her name is still "white" as in pure What is Parris' main concern? ✔✔His reputation as a minister and natural posessions What did Parris see in the woods the previous night? ✔✔He saw Abigail and Betty dancing in the woods along with other girls and one was naked. What has Elizabeth Proctor said about Abigail? ✔✔That Elizabeth spreads rumors about the affair Why does Abigail say she was dismissed by the Proctors? ✔✔Because she refused to be treated like a slave What rumors have circulated the town about Betty and Abigail? ✔✔That Abigail was flying over the barn and Betty is so stricken with evil that she can't even hear God's word Why did Mrs. Putnam contact Tituba? ✔✔She wanted to know who killed her seven kids. Who does Abigail accuse of conjuring spirits at this point? ✔✔Tituba What does Betty Parris reveal about what happened in the woods? ✔✔That Abigail drank blood as a charm to kill Elizabeth Proctor What threat does Abigail make to the other girls? ✔✔To kill them or hurt them if they tell What happened in the past between John Proctor and Abigail? How do each of them feel about it now? ✔✔John and Abigail had an affair while she was working for them. John tries to put a stop to it. What is the function of Rebecca Nurse in the play? ✔✔She is the voice of reason and common sense. How does John Proctor feel about Reverend Parris? ✔✔He doesn't like him and doesn't trust him as a Reverend. What is the dispute between John Proctor and Thomas Putnam? ✔✔They fight over land and boundaries. Why is Reverend Hale in Salem? ✔✔Parris called him to stop the rumors of witchcraft. What does Giles Corey reveal to Reverend Hale? ✔✔That his wife has been acting strange by reading books which keep her from prayer When Abigail is questioned by Reverend Hale, who does she blame? What proof does she offer? ✔✔Tituba, she says that Tituba causes her to laugh during prayer. What ultimatum is Tituba given? ✔✔That in order to avoid being hanged she must confess, praise the Lord, and give other witnesses Who does Tituba accuse of being a witch? ✔✔Sarah Good & Goody Osborn Why does Abigail start accusing people at this point? ✔✔She wants to save herself and the only way to do is it is by accusing others which would draw the attention away from herself. Why does Betty Parris start accusing people? ✔✔She follows Tituba and Abigail's lead. At the beginning of this act, John Proctor says, "It is winter in here yet." Why is this pertinent to what is going on? ✔✔He uses it to symbolize their relationship as being a cold one because she (Elizabeth) doesn't trust him (John). Why has Mary Warren disobeyed her employers and gone to Salem? ✔✔Since she has been named an official she must go and also she likes feeling important. Why hasn't John told the court what he knows? What does Elizabeth attribute his not telling to? ✔✔He worries it wouldn't be easy proving that she is lying. What lie did John Proctor tell to Elizabeth which makes her more suspicious of him? ✔✔At first he tells her that he talked to Abigail out in the open then he says that they had a private conversation. What news does Mary Warren reveal to John and Elizabeth about the trials? ✔✔That Elizabeth has been convicted How does Mary Warren behave towards her employers? ✔✔She demands their respect because now she is an "official of the court". What does Mary Warren mean when she says, "I saved her life today!"? ✔✔When Abigail accuses Elizabeth of Witch Craft, Mary Warren defends her. What does Elizabeth realize when she finds out that she has been accused? ✔✔That Abigail accused her because she wants John all to herself What does Elizabeth ask John to do? ✔✔To tell the courts what Abigail has said to him Why does Reverend Hale visit the Proctors? ✔✔To investigate the stories on his own How does John Proctor respond to questions about why he has not been to church? ✔✔He says his wife has been sick and doesn't agree with Parris' teachings. What does Reverend Hale ask Proctor to do? ✔✔Testify in court Discuss the meaning of "Adultery, John." (page 67) ✔✔As John tries to prove to Hale that he knows the 10 Commandments he forgets the only commandment he has broken and therefore his wife reminds him. What information does John Proctor reveal to Reverend Hale? ✔✔"That there is no love for Satan in this house" What does Reverend Hale want John to do with this information? ✔✔Tell it to the Court Why does Elizabeth say that she doesn't believe in witches at this point? ✔✔Because if she would confess to believing in witches then they might think that she is a witch What news does Giles Corey reveal to the Proctors and Reverend Hale? ✔✔His wife, Martha, and Rebecca have been sent to jail What has Rebecca Nurse been accused of? ✔✔For murdering Goody Putnam's unborn babies Why has Martha Corey been accused? ✔✔Walcott says that she has killed his pigs she gave him. Why do Ezekial Cheever and Marshal Herrick arrive at the Proctor home? ✔✔They have a warrant to arrest Elizabeth. Explain why Cheever is both astonished and afraid when he finds the poppet with the needle in it? ✔✔Abigail was complaining of a sharp pain in her stomach and Parris finds a doll with a needle in it's stomach. What does John ask Mary Warren to do? ✔✔To explain to the court why she has the doll and Elizabeth doesn't Why is Mary so afraid to do as he asks? ✔✔She says that Abigail swore she would kill the girls if anyone told. Why does Mary Warren warn John about testifying against Abigail? ✔✔If he testifies against her she will charge lechery and ruin him. What does John decide to do? ✔✔That both him and Mary Warren will testify against Abigail together Why did Tituba first accuse those two specific women? ✔✔Because they weren't respected in the town so it was believable Why is Rebecca Nurse accused of murdering Mrs. Putnam's babies? ✔✔Because she helped Mrs. Putnam deliver them Who is the "base of the church"? ✔✔Rebecca Nurse [Show More]
